| The Gateways to Oldham project will provide new and refurbished social housing on five sites across the borough, specifically the existing Crossley and Primrose Bank estates and three “brownfield” sites in Coldhurst, Westwood and Fitton Hill |
The Gateways project will deliver:
430 new homes, mostly Council properties for rent but with some for sale. Most of these homes will be much needed 3, 4- and 5-bedroom houses
324 refurbished Council homes; mostly family houses
Enhanced recreational facilities, including the provision of new community centres on Crossley and Primrose Bank, landscaping and improved amenity space
Improvements to parking provision, footpaths and street lighting.
Oldham Council has formally appointed Inspiral as Preferred Bidder to deliver this major investment of £130 million in new public housing.
Over the last 2 ½ years, Inspiral has been in competition with other bidders to develop affordable and innovative proposals for the delivery of high-quality housing on these sites. There has also been extensive consultation with local residents, and two Stakeholder Groups of residents have helped the Council evaluate proposals.
Three partners form “Inspiral” - Regenter, Great Places and ROK Construction.
The Council expects to sign a contract with its Preferred Bidder in the Spring of 2010.
In addition to carrying out construction, refurbishment and infrastructure improvements, the contractor will also be responsible for maintaining and managing social rented properties and the estates throughout the 25-year duration of the Gateways contract.
In advance of the start of the “Gateways to Oldham” project, Oldham Council officers have already re-housed residents from over 250 properties and over 150 homes have also been demolished on the Crossley and Primrose Bank estates.
